Worry Clouds The Mind

Embrace the day,
it was created for you.
Sunrise begins it;
when sundown,
it’s through.

But in between,
you are free,
to gaze into that azul sky,
as those weeping nubes
float on by.

Commentary: Rumination is a thought processing disorder meaning that worrisome thoughts or even neutral thoughts are given excessive analysis by the host. As you may already suspect, rumination is actually quite common in both anxiety and depression. Similarly, it is also typically present in other mental health conditions such as phobias, Generalized Anxiety Disorder (GAD),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der (OCD), and Post-tra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D).
